Subtract 2/49 from 24/90

24/90 - 2/49 is 166/735.

Steps for subtracting f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 90 and 49 is 4410

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 4410
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 90 × 49 = 4410,
    24/90 = 24 × 49/90 × 49 = 1176/4410
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 49 × 90 = 4410,
    2/49 = 2 × 90/49 × 90 = 180/4410
  4. Subtract the two like fractions:
    1176/4410 - 180/4410 = 1176 - 180/4410 = 996/4410
  5.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 166/735
